蘑菇分类数据集介绍
2025-07-31 00:54:17作者:何将鹤
1. 适用场景
蘑菇分类数据集是一个专为机器学习和数据科学爱好者设计的资源,适用于以下场景:
- 学术研究:用于植物学、生态学或相关领域的学术研究。
- 机器学习实践:适合用于分类算法的训练与测试,如决策树、随机森林、支持向量机等。
- 数据可视化:提供丰富的特征数据,可用于数据探索和可视化分析。
- 教学用途:作为教学案例,帮助学生理解数据预处理和模型构建的流程。
2. 适配系统与环境配置要求
为了高效使用蘑菇分类数据集,建议满足以下系统与环境配置:
- 操作系统:支持Windows、Linux和macOS。
- 编程语言:推荐使用Python 3.7及以上版本。
- 依赖库:
- 数据处理:Pandas、NumPy
- 机器学习:Scikit-learn、TensorFlow(可选)
- 可视化:Matplotlib、Seaborn
- 硬件要求:普通配置的计算机即可运行,无需高性能GPU。
3. 资源使用教程
步骤1:获取数据集
数据集通常以CSV或JSON格式提供,包含蘑菇的多种特征(如颜色、形状、气味等)以及分类标签。
步骤2:数据预处理
- 检查并处理缺失值。
- 对分类特征进行编码(如独热编码或标签编码)。
- 标准化或归一化数值特征(如果需要)。
步骤3:构建分类模型
- 使用Scikit-learn等库训练分类模型。
- 划分训练集和测试集,评估模型性能。
步骤4:结果分析与可视化
- 绘制混淆矩阵、特征重要性图等。
- 分析模型表现,优化参数。
4. 常见问题及解决办法
问题1:数据集中的缺失值如何处理?
- 解决办法:可以使用均值、中位数填充数值特征,或使用众数填充分类特征。
问题2:模型准确率较低怎么办?
- 解决办法:尝试特征工程(如特征选择或降维),或更换更复杂的模型。
问题3:如何解释模型的分类结果?
- 解决办法:使用SHAP或LIME等工具进行模型解释,帮助理解特征对分类结果的影响。
蘑菇分类数据集是一个功能丰富且易于上手的资源,无论是初学者还是专业人士,都能从中受益。希望本文能帮助你更好地利用这一数据集!